Tiger Optics Introduces World’s First
Laser-Based Trace Acetylene Analyzer

Warrington, PA (December 2005) – Tiger Optics is pleased to introduce the advent of an electro-optic acetylene module for its LaserTrace, multi-point, mulit-species, multi-gas analyzer. This is the first acetylene analyzer based on a powerful, proven technology known as Cavity Ring-Down Spectroscopy (CRDS), capable of measuring trace acetylene down to 1 part-per-billion (ppb), providing a fast, accurate, and easy-to-use means to detect acetylene contamination.

The C2H2 module measures a wide dynamic range of 1 ppb up to10 ppm, in milliseconds, with absolute accuracy. Its ability to detect acetylene derives from breakthrough, patented technology.

It is low-power, transportable, and requires very little maintenance. Designed by experienced instrument engineers, the LaserTrace combines high technology with plug-and-play operation, and freedom from calibration, along with built-in capacity to measure up to four sample gases.
